摘要 PROBLEM TO BE SOLVED: To track a mirror surface with a low prised device by simple constitution by arranging a spectrum spreading element so that a spot formed by a laser beam tracks the rotation of the mirror surface and changing an electric signal imparted to a laser by a signal source. SOLUTION: In a raster output scanner 100, a signal source 106 imparts a variable electric signal to a semiconductor laser diode 102 of a variable wavelength radiating a laser beam 104 having a wavelength as a function of the electric signal, a spectrum spreading element 108 receives the laser beam 104, projects it on a rotating mirror surface so as to form a spot and the rotating mirror surface 110 of a polygon 111 sweeps the laser beam 104 on a photosensitive body 10 in the shape of a scanning line. The spectrum spreading element 108 is arranged so that the spot formed by the laser beam 104 tracks the rotation of the mirror surface and the electric signal imparted to the laser diode 102 by the signal source is changed. Consequently, the photosensitive surface is illuminated by the beam of uniform intensity by the simple constitution and the printed pattern of high picture quality is generated.
